    Anywhere that's not too far North. lol My fav place is Vancouver island, around the Nanaimo to Ladysmith area. Lots of parks everywhere, lots of ocean, river and lakes, fairly central on the island. There is a ferry right in Nanaimo and one closer to Ladysmith, to get to the mainland. Lots of secluded area, yet all the stores/services of a big city are available in Nanaimo.

    The interior where some days you can ski in the morning and golf in the afternoon. My parents live on the island and to go off it for vacations has become so expensive by boat, they don't want to do it with the motor home any more. They prefer flying out now so that's costly too which means they only come off that rock once a year now. They want to move to the mainland because food is expensive, travel is expensive and even hospitalization is an issue as they get older and fear something serious happening. I warned em 20 years ago,,, don't go past the boats to live! But no they had to go find something they liked and now they want out.
    The interior has nice mild winters,,, not as warm as Vancouver but then, not as wet as Vancouver either. This year we probably got a good few inches of snow the whole winter from several skiffs that happened. Most I got was just over one inch after a night snow storm. The rest of our little snow storms were easily removed with a broom, maybe a half inch or less. I think we are done with snow season now and headed for the high teens in temps. 16C next Monday.
